IsNumber Veja também: AbreTabelaModoExclusivo AplicaMascara BuscarCep CampoEstaNoIndice ColocaZerosEsquerda CotacaoDolarVendaBCB CotacaoDolarVendaBCBHoje CotacaoEuroVendaBCB Crip DecrementMonth DeCrip ExtensoReal GetDefaultPrinter GetOnlyNumbers HoraMinutoSegundoToString IncrementMonth IsBrazilHoliday IsDayLightDate IsNumber LowercaseBr MakeTempFile MFFileSize OpenBrowserFolder OpenTable PegaEnderecoIP PegaPermissaoUsuarioMenu PegaTamanhoCampo ProcuraCampo RemoveAcentos RoundNCasas sCurrentTimeFormat sDateFormat SetDefaultPrinter sTimeFormat Truncate UltimoDiaMes UppercaseBr UpperCaseOnlyFirstLetter ValidaCNPJ ValidaCPF ValidaEmail Valida_IE VerificaExistenciaTabela VerificaTabelaLogitens YearToDateCarnavalHoliday YearToDateCorpusChristiHoliday YearToDatePascoaHoliday YearToDateSextaFeiraDaPaixaoHoliday IsNumber A função IsNumber recebe uma String e verifica se o seu conteúdo é formado apenas por números. Tipo de Retorno Boolean Pacote A função IsNumber está definida dentro do pacote IsNumber.pkg. Sintaxe Move (IsNumber({sValor})) to {bRet} Onde: {sValor} é uma variável do tipo String cujo conteúdo será verificado para saber se contém apenas números; {bRet} é a variável que receberá o retorno da função, sendo True quando o valor contém apenas números, e False caso contrário. Exemplo Abaixo um exemplo de uso da função, verificando se o campo CNPJ foi informado apenas com números: If (not(IsNumber(Cliente.CNPJ))) Begin Error Dferr_Operator "Informe apenas números no CNPJ!" Function_Return 1 End